The base of a triangle is 75 cm and its height is 12 12 cm. Find its area.

Mathematics
1 answer:
lisabon 2012 [21]2 years ago
3 0

Answer:

Here is your answer

Step-by-step explanation:

Solution,

here,

Base is 75 cm

Height is 12 cm

Now,

Area of triangle=1/2×b×h

=1/2×75×12

= 900/2

=450. ans

Line m passes through the points (5, 1) and (8, 6) while line n passes through the points (-4, 3) and (-1, 8). Which statement a
Anna [14]
Find the equations of the lines...

First find the slope...(y2-y1)/(x2-x1)=m

m=(6-1)/(8-5)=5/3 and it passes through (5,1) so

y=mx+b becomes:

y=5x/3+b and using (5,1)

1=5(5)/3+b

1=25/3+b

3/3-25/3=b

b=-22/3 so 

y1=(5x-22)/3

.... now y2...

m=(8-3)/(-1--4)=5/3 (note it has the same slope as y1...

y=5x/3+b and using the point (-1,8)

8=5(-1)/3+b

8=-5/3+b

24/3+5/3=b

b=29/3, now note that the y-intercept is different...

y2=(5x+29)/3

Since these lines have the same slope but different y-intercepts, they are parallel to each other. (and will never intersect.)
